What Are Bail Bonds?





Bail bonds act as an important device within the lawful system, allowing people apprehended for criminal offenses to protect their release from custodianship while awaiting trial. This economic plan commonly includes a third party, called a bondsman, who provides the needed funds to the court for a fee, typically a percentage of the complete Bail amount. By doing so, the Bail bondsman thinks the danger of the offender stopping working to appear in court.


Bail bonds not only minimize overcrowding behind bars but likewise assist keep the presumption of innocence, enabling individuals to prepare their defense in an extra beneficial setting outside of incarceration. The procedure is controlled by certain legal policies that differ throughout territories, guaranteeing that both the civil liberties of the implicated and the interests of the justice system are maintained. On the whole, Bail bonds play a substantial duty in balancing the legal rights of offenders with the requirement for public safety and security.

The Sorts Of Bail Bonds



Various kinds of Bail bonds exist to satisfy the specific requirements of offenders and their situations. One of the most common type is the money bail bond, where the complete quantity of Bail is paid in cash money to the court. One more kind is the guaranty bond, which includes a bondsman who ensures the Bail total up to the court for a charge. Additionally, there are building bonds, where accuseds use property as collateral to secure their release. Federal Bail bonds are details to federal cases and commonly need a higher degree of scrutiny. Lastly, immigration bonds are used for individuals facing deportation, ensuring their release from detention. Each kind serves an unique feature within the legal system, mirroring the diversity of situations that accuseds may deal with during legal procedures. Recognizing these differences can assist individuals make educated choices regarding their Bail choices.

Bail Refine Explained



When a person is apprehended, the Bail procedure ends up being an important system for safeguarding their momentary release from custodianship while waiting for trial. A judge identifies the Bail amount based on the nature of the infraction, trip danger, and public security issues. If the individual can not afford the set Bail, they might seek the aid of a bail bondsman. The bondsman typically bills a non-refundable charge, normally a percentage of the Bail amount, and guarantees the full Bail to the court. As soon as the individual is launched, they must abide by particular problems, consisting of going to all court appearances. Failure to conform might cause the forfeit of the Bail and feasible additional legal consequences.


Kinds of Bail Bonds





Bail bonds function as a financial tool that allows people to protect their launch from jail while waiting for test. There are several sorts of Bail bonds, each satisfying various conditions. Cash bonds call for the complete Bail total up to be paid in cash money, making certain instant release. Surety bonds entail a third-party Bail agent who assures the Bail amount, charging a non-refundable charge normally around 10% of the overall. Residential property bonds permit individuals to use realty as collateral, while launch on recognizance (ROR) calls for no repayment however depends on the defendant's promise to show up go to this web-site in court. Comprehending these kinds aids defendants choose one of the most appropriate choice for their circumstance, stabilizing legal obligations and economic effects.

Factors Impacting Bail Quantities





Countless variables influence the decision of Bail amounts, affecting how courts analyze the threat connected with launching a charged person. One primary consideration is the nature and extent of the supposed crime, with more significant offenses typically resulting in greater Bail quantities. Courts likewise evaluate the defendant's criminal background; repeat offenders might deal with steeper Bail due to perceived danger of re-offending. Furthermore, the offender's ties to the neighborhood, such as employment and family members connections, play an important duty, as solid ties may suggest a lower trip danger. The accused's economic resources are additionally considered, as wealthier people might manage higher Bail. The possible hazard to public safety can lead to enhanced Bail amounts, reflecting the court's duty to shield the neighborhood. Collectively, these variables aid develop a bail quantity that balances the legal rights of the charged with the interests of justice and public safety.

Often Asked Concerns



What Happens if the Accused Skips Bail?



If a defendant misses Bail, a warrant for their apprehension is generally released. The bail bond firm may additionally go after the defendant to recuperate losses, and the court may enforce added charges or forfeits


Can Bail Bonds Be Paid in Installments?



Bail bonds can in some cases be paid in installations, depending on the bond business's policies. This choice may help defendants handle economic responsibilities, yet it is necessary to make clear terms with the bonding company.


Do Bail Bonds Have Expiry Dates?



Bail bonds usually do not have expiry dates in the conventional sense; nevertheless, this link the regards to the bond may call for compliance with court routines. Failure to show up can result in bond forfeiture and lawful repercussions.


Are Bail Bond Charges Refundable?



Bail bond costs are usually non-refundable. As soon as paid, these costs make up the bondsman for their solution, regardless of the situation end result. People need to evaluate their agreements for details terms related to costs and reimbursements.
